South African collective BCUC (Bantu Continua Uhuru Consciousness) brings their powerful, high-energy performance to Barcelona. Known for their blend of indigenous rhythms, jazz, and soul, the group creates an immersive musical experience that they describe as 'music for the people by the people with the people.' This marks their first ever performance in the city.
